The first step in finding the best piano teacher near you is to do some research Start by asking for rec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ues who have taken piano lessons before Personal recommendations are valuable as they come from people you trust and who have experienced the teacher’s teaching style firsthand You can also search online for piano teachers in your area and read reviews from their students Websites like Yelp, Google, or social media platforms can provide you with a list of piano teachers to consider.
Once you have a list of potential piano teachers, it is essential to do some background checks on them Look for their qualifications, experience, and teaching style A good piano teacher should have a solid background in piano performance and education They should have a degree in music or a related field and a proven track record of teaching students of all levels and ages It is also essential to consider their teaching style and approach to learning Some teachers focus on classical piano training, while others specialize in jazz, pop, or other genres Choose a teacher whose teaching style aligns with your musical goals and interests.

Make sure the teacher’s schedule matches yours and that they are located conveniently for you to attend lessons regularly The frequency of lessons is also crucial, as consistent practice and instruction are essential for progress Discuss the lesson schedule with the teacher and make sure it works for both parties.
Additionally, consider the cost of piano lessons and your budget Piano lessons can vary in price depending on the teacher’s qualifications, experience, and location Some teachers offer discounts for bulk lessons or package deals, so make sure to inquire about pricing options Keep in mind that investing in quality piano lessons is an investment in your musical education and skill development.
When meeting potential piano teachers, pay attention to their teaching style and personality A good piano teacher should be patient, encouraging, and supportive of your learning process They should provide constructive feedback, set achievable goals, and motivate you to improve Communication is key in a student-teacher relationship, so make sure you feel comfortable asking questions and expressing your concerns during lessons.
